KCR Regularizes Services Of 2,718 Singareni Workers

The Telangana government has taken a decision to regularize the services of 2,718 transfer workers as general mazdoors in Singareni Collieries.
Hyderabad | 9th October 2017
In a significant development, the Telangana government has taken a decision to regularize the services of 2,718 transfer workers as general mazdoors in Singareni Collieries.

After the TRS-backed Telangana Boggu Ghani Karmika Sangham (TBGKS) swept the Singareni union elections, the state government promised to protect the interests of the workers and provide additional facilities. As part of this, taking orders from Chief Minister K Chandrashekar Rao, the Singareni management has issued orders regularizing these workers.

Singareni Collieries Chairman and Managing Director Sridhar said that the orders regularizing the 2,718 contract workers as general mazdoors were issued on Monday. The Chief Minister had directed the SCCL to regularize them, he said. The workers would get the copies of the orders in a couple of days, he said.

The government issued orders in this regard to those who had attendance till December 31, 2016. Of the 2,718 workers, there are 2,416 transfer workers, 299 coal fillers, 3 temporary tunneling mazdoors and 21 security guards who will become Jamedars.

Those getting promotions include 699 in Ramagundam area one, 446 in area two and 243 in area three; 426 in the Mandamarri area; 330 in the Bhupalapally area; 269 in the Srirampur area; 266 in the Kothagudem area; 26 in the Manuguru area and 14 in the Bellampally area.
